The Monarchy Of Grant Island

The Monarchy of the Kingdom of Grant Island, is the political institution comprising a Monarch of Grant Island and the Imperial Royal Family. The Monarch - males titled as King and females as Queen - is head of state of the Kingdom of Grant Island, Commonwealth of Marie Byrd Land, by virtue of which they wield the extensive executive, legislative, and judicial powers of the Throne. The First and current Monarch is H.M King Terrance, who has held the Throne since February 2004.

Powers and duties

According to The Commonwealth of Marie Byrd Land law, the Monarch has sole prerogative over the following:

  • The power to issue Imperial Decrees and Imperial Edicts.
  • The power to Appoint Candidates for Prime Minister.
  • The power to appoint Representatives to the Cabinet.
  • The power to issue Officer Commisons in the Armed Forces of The Commonwealth of Marie Byrd Land
  • The Monarch is Head of the Armed Forces of The Commonwealth of Marie Byrd Land
  • The power to enter people into the four highest-ranking of the Commonwealth of Marie Byrd Land Orders of Chivalry.
  • The power to appoint Landed Nobles to newly founded Towns, Provinces, Duchies and Regions.
  • The power to grant peerages and the titles of The Commonwealth of Marie Byrd Land and its member States.
  • The power to appoint the judges of High Courts.
  • The Monarch has many more minor powers and duties.

Recent history

In 2010 King Terrance founded the Commonwealth of Marie Byrd Land as a union of Special Administrative Regions that he was the monarch and head of state of. The Constitution of The Commonwealth of Marie Byrd Land is uncodified and consists mostly of a collection of disparate written sources, including statutes, judge-made case law and international treaties, together with constitutional conventions. All of the nations are autonomous administrative division is a subdivision or dependent territory of The Commonwealth of Marie Byrd Land and a degree of self-governance and autonomy.
